Output d943f99ee02632fa12c82c94f54260b10e30a584d03a2869bacf0d3f06ff971c:1

value
948
script pubkey
OP_0 OP_PUSHBYTES_20 c8b0fcb4625e5dfbaa369e726350fe243914877c
address
bc1qezc0edrztewlh23kneexx587ysu3fpmu6cdyg2
transaction
d943f99ee02632fa12c82c94f54260b10e30a584d03a2869bacf0d3f06ff971c
confirmations
404380
spent
true